Volvo semi trucks are one of the most reliable and powerful commercial vehicles on the market. They offer exceptional performance, fuel economy, and safety features. But how much does a new Volvo semi truck cost?
The cost of a new Volvo semi truck will depend on several factors such as size, model, features, and more. Generally speaking, the base price for a new Volvo semi truck starts at around $90,000 and can go up to around $150,000 depending on the size and model. That being said, there are additional costs such as taxes, registration fees, and insurance that may be added to the final cost.
When it comes to deciding what kind of truck you want to purchase there are many options available. Volvo offers a wide range of models with different engine sizes and features such as air suspension systems, air conditioning systems, power steering systems, automated transmissions and much more.
For those looking for more power or added features there are even higher end models available with prices ranging from $200,000 – $250,000 or even more depending on the model. These higher end models come with more power and luxury features like premium sound systems and advanced infotainment systems.
